In this 2-Week Basic Sewing Course Sam will be demonstrating and teaching a number of simple sewing techniques that will be super useful for all of your future projects.

 

The course will cover (but not necessarily in this order!):

  • threading your sewing machine
  • winding bobbins
  • sewing machine feet and their uses
  • using different stitches on machine
  • button holes
  • seams
  • basic equipment and tools
